I have tested my PAK files for corruption.
I have re-installed Drivers
Throttle works perfectly in....
*Windows Control Panel
*Siatek Software
*Other Games
Throttle worked Perfectly Prior to Friday's Patch.
My user.cfg file is fine.

I have an x52 Throttle that I use with a mouse. Standard set-up with the hat switch programmed for directional turning, etc....

Immediately after I patched Friday night, my throttle loses actual throttle control. All other mapped controls function perfectly. This happens approximately 1 in 3 matches now, with a client re-start required to re-enable it. When the 'throttle' portion is dead, the MWO control layout will not recognize the throttle axis, but still recognizes all other buttons for mapping.

Anyone else having this issue?

Maybe this will help. It is the user.cfg that I use.

cl_joystick_invert_turn = 1
cl_joystick_invert_pitch = 1
cl_joystick_invert_throttle = 1
cl_joystick_gain = 7
cl_joystick_throttle_range = 0
gp_omicron_allow_c3voip = 0
i_mouse_accel=0
i_mouse_accel_max = 100
i_mouse_smooth = .1
cl_sensitivity = .6


With this config, you are at zero throttle when it is centered, full reverse is all the way back, full forward is all the way forward. If your throttle isn't centered at start up, you will start moving right at match start.

In options I have throttle set to j0_axis_z .
